
Appendix
IB956 User’s Manual
75
}
//---------------------------------------------------------------------------
void Set_ F81804_Reg( unsigned char REG, unsigned char DATA)
{
Unlock_ F81804();
outportb( F81804_INDEX_PORT, REG);
outportb( F81804_DATA_PORT, DATA);
Lock_ F81804();
}
//---------------------------------------------------------------------------
unsigned char Get_ F81804_Reg(unsigned char REG)
{
unsigned char Result;
Unlock_ F81804();
outportb( F81804_INDEX_PORT, REG);
Result = inportb( F81804_DATA_PORT);
Lock_ F81804();
return Result;
}
//---------------------------------------------------------------------------
//---------------------------------------------------------------------------
//
// THIS CODE AND INFORMATION IS PROVIDED "AS IS" WITHOUT WARRANTY OF ANY
// KIND, EITHER EXPRESSED OR IMPLIED, INCLUDING BUT NOT LIMITED TO THE
// IMPLIED WARRANTIES OF MERCHANTABILITY AND/OR FITNESS FOR A PARTICULAR
// PURPOSE.
//
//---------------------------------------------------------------------------
#ifndef F81804_H
#define F81804_H
1
//---------------------------------------------------------------------------
#define
F81804_INDEX_PORT
( F81804_BASE)
#define
F81804_DATA_PORT
( F8181)
//---------------------------------------------------------------------------
#define
F81804_REG_LD
0x07
//---------------------------------------------------------------------------
#define
F81804_UNLOCK
0x87
#define
F81804_LOCK
0xAA
//---------------------------------------------------------------------------
unsigned int Init_ F81804(void);
void Set_ F81804_LD( unsigned char);
void Set_ F81804_Reg( unsigned char,
unsigned char); unsigned char
Get_ F81804_Reg( unsigned char);
//---------------------------------------------------------------------------
#endif // F81804_H
Summary of Contents for iBase IB956
Page 1: ......
Page 10: ...viii IB956 User s Manual This page is intentionally left blank ...
Page 16: ...6 IB956 User s Manual 1 6 Block Diagram ...
Page 22: ...12 IB956 User s Manual 2 3 Jumper Connector Locations ...
Page 52: ...42 IB956 User s Manual This page is intentionally left blank ...
Page 65: ...BIOS Setup IB956 User s Manual 55 4 ...
Page 69: ...BIOS Setup IB956 User s Manual 59 4 4 4 12 NVMe Configuration ...
Page 71: ...BIOS Setup IB956 User s Manual 61 4 ...
Page 76: ...66 IB956 Series User s Manual ...